Universities often have a procedure for registering a society: your student union should be able to provide more information about how to do so. Additionally, please contact undergrad@pathsoc.org to register your society with us so that we can spread the word and ensure that you are well-supported.

 

A step-by-step guide:

1. Contact the pathology ambassador at your university.

2. Register your society at university and find out what support is available locally.

3. Set up social media accounts and groups.

4. Tell people about your society.

5. Encourage society members to join PathSoc.

6. Delegate roles to keep things running smoothly.

7. Plan events.

8. Apply for funding (via university or PathSoc)

9. Have fun!

 

Promoting your society

  • Share events and photos on social media: create a new page or use existing undergraduate groups and pages. Please refer to the advice and guidelines provided by the Pathological Society in the Social Media Policy.
  • Be interactive: try publishing a case-of the-month, small quizzes, and ask students what they would like your society to offer.
  • Use the student union website: contact your university for more information.
  • Host your own events: continue reading for ideas and advice.
  • Collaborate with other societies and events: power in numbers.
  • Set up stalls at Freshers fairs and career days: get chatting!
  • Create posters and newsletters: share physically and/or via email.
